In this subject I chose to design a collection for G-Star. Three of my designed garments were required to come with tech and spec packs. Here I learned the detailed thought processes necessary to produce tech packs, as they are an instruction manual for the manufacturer.
BRANDING Probably one of the most important parts of the fashion industry to me, is the branding. Creating the brand
identity that you desire has so many key factors to consider such as; your values, brand essence and collateral. If any of these factors do not work together cohesively then the brand image may be perceived differently by your customer.

GARMENTCONSTRUCTION
My first year of this course, we were asked to design and construct a garment
together with a photoshoot and a collection. This was the first piece of womenswear that I have ever made, created from a silk and wool blend combined with satin binding, a mandarin collar, invisible zip and pressed stud embellishments.
Although my intentions for the future are focused on menswear, I still found this project a very rewarding and educational experience.
